Who could have seen this coming? Tesla’s stainless-steel wonder truck has slammed into a wall of consumer reality. In the third quarter of 2025, Tesla sold just over 5,400 Cybertrucks, marking a staggering 62.6 percent drop from the same period last year. That’s according to data from Cox Automotive, which confirms Tesla’s so-called futuristic pickup is now one of the company’s slowest sellers.

The number is even more embarrassing given that the rest of the EV market is thriving. The third quarter was a record-setter for electric car sales across the industry, as buyers scrambled to take advantage of the federal EV tax credit before it expired in late September. With companies like Ford, Rivian, and even Chevrolet speeding ahead, Tesla’s once-dominant position now looks shaky and the Cybertruck is the weak link dragging it down.

It’s not hard to see why. The vehicle’s polarizing design, sky-high prices, and production headaches have all eroded interest. Early hype promised a $39,990 entry price, but the cheapest version now starts around eighty thousand dollars. Add in uneven quality, bizarre design proportions, and Elon Musk’s increasingly chaotic public image, and you have a perfect storm of falling demand.

Musk once claimed Tesla could build and sell a quarter million Cybertrucks per year. Nearly two years on, cumulative global sales barely top sixteen thousand. Meanwhile, Ford has moved roughly twice as many F-150 Lightnings during the same period, proving that conventional design and practicality still win over stainless style and sci-fi swagger.
